Once again, the manufacturer demonstrates that although it is a relatively young player in Poland (but not worldwide) in the RTV market, it certainly cannot be said that it is a second-tier choice. The television TCL C855 is an incredibly versatile device that performs well in various applications and excels in its price class. Thanks to the Mini LED backlighting, the results of contrast and blacks are very solid, allowing for a deep and vivid image. It is worth noting that the television's algorithm effectively manages to maintain black uniformity, and blooming effect is rarely noticeable. This backlighting is also a strong point of the television in HDR materials, although with some caveats. TCL C855 can achieve a brightness of up to 1800 nits, which is an impressive result; however, brightness can drastically drop to around 200 nits when a bright but small element appears on the screen. Another drawback is the boost in mid-tones, which can lead to a loss of contrast and a decrease in image fidelity with the director's vision. The television also performs excellently when connected to a console or powerful PC. In this category, TCL C855 truly showcases its power, offering incredibly low latency and high-quality gameplay, made possible by the full implementation of HDMI 2.1 features. The Google TV operating system is another advantage, providing users with nearly unlimited installation options for applications, even those from outside the official store, thanks to support for APK files.

In summary, TCL C855 is the ideal choice for those who know what they expect from a television. It is a good, versatile piece of equipment that, although not perfect, offers excellent picture quality, low gaming latency, and a flexible and robust operating system.

Haier M95E is on paper a television that looks like the dream come true for any "bargain hunter". When we look at the specifications – a Mini LED panel with hundreds of zones, a powerful brightness exceeding 1500 nits, a QLED 144Hz matrix, phenomenally low input lag, and sound branded by Harman Kardon – everything screams "flagship!". We are dealing with equipment that theoretically should challenge the most expensive players on the market. Unfortunately, if you read our review carefully, you will need to pay close attention, as there is one word that recurs almost in every paragraph: "but...". And it is this word that perfectly summarises this model. M95E is a television of gigantic contradictions and wasted potential, where nearly every advantage is brutally countered by a fundamental software flaw. So we have hundreds of dimming zones, but the algorithms controlling them create a distracting disco on the screen. We have phenomenal HDR brightness, but the television completely fails to manage tone mapping and burns out details. We have an ultra-fast, smooth 144Hz panel, but motion smoothing systems for films practically do not exist. We have a great package for gamers, but without HGiG and with problems displaying fonts. Finally, we have fantastic sound, but wrapped in a clunky and annoying Smart TV system. This is why the Haier M95E is such a frustrating device. It is a story of fantastic hardware that lacked the final, most important polish – refined software.

TCL C855 uses a high-contrast VA panel. The ANSI contrast (without dimming) was a very decent 5238:1, which allows for at least very good black levels. Additionally, the panel itself is equipped with multi-zone Mini LED backlighting, which is divided into 1344 independent dimming zones for the 65-inch model. Such a number allows for very good results in our tests. It is worth noting that TCL, as one of the few manufacturers, offers such a specification without spending excessively large amounts of money, unlike the classic quartet of manufacturers. As you can see, in the vast majority of scenes we prepared, the results are impressive, particularly in the first three, as even in the third one, with a score of 54,000:1, it cannot be said that the black levels and contrast are weak, as they are more than satisfactory. These deteriorate in two scenarios: scenes with film stripes and when there are many elements surrounded by black on the screen. And while the last of the test scenes still has excellent contrast, the final tested scenario shows some blooming in the blacks. The frame from the film "Oblivion" performed exceptionally well on the TCL C855, with the level of black comparable to OLED screens, which is quite an achievement. It is also worth noting the good separation of lights, which is not easy to achieve. Our flagship scene from "Sicario 2" performed equally well in terms of contrast, but it is clear that details in the blacks on the first, second, and third planes tend to disappear. The operation of the backlight control algorithm also deserves praise, which minimizes the halo/blooming effect to an absolute minimum. However, it is worth noting that very small elements, such as stars, the TCL C855 can sometimes completely dim.

Getting to the heart of the matter, namely the assessment of black levels and contrast, we must begin with specifications that evoke genuine admiration on paper. The Haier M95E is a Mini LED construction, equipped in its 65-inch version with an impressive grid of 576 independent dimming zones (a symmetrical layout of 24x24). When we combine this technology with a VA panel, renowned for its native deep blacks, our expectations for image depth instantly rise. And indeed, as long as we feed the television with static test patterns, everything looks phenomenal. The contrast measurements are so remarkable that the M95E almost throws down the gauntlet to the most expensive players in the market. Unfortunately, this admiration lasts only until we switch on the first random piece of film material.

As soon as motion appears on screen – and we’re not even talking about wild chases, but rather ordinary dialogue or a camera transition – a fundamental weakness of the rudimentary backlight control algorithms comes to light. If you remember our tests of the Xiaomi S MINI-LED 2025 model, the story dangerously circles back. The dimming zones seem to have a life of their own, throwing a kind of "light disco". Chaotic flashes and visible backlight pumping are unfortunately very distracting and spoil the viewing experience, creating a huge HALO effect. Importantly, we conducted tests on the "High" dimming setting. It turns out that in our unit, this was the only mode in which the zones could undertake any meaningful work in HDR content, without causing a drastic drop in overall brightness. All of this leads to one conclusion: the M95E has enormous, yet completely untapped hardware potential. Clearly, there has been a lack of hours spent refining the software, which forced us to lower the score in this key category.

TCL C855 delivers a highly varied HDR effect. On one hand, the television truly shines, while on the other, it resembles a lower model with FALD backlighting. This situation is, however, regularly observed in this brand, so it was not a surprise to us. The first and last scenes, featuring large elements of light, look almost phenomenal, "shining" with brightness levels of 1470 and 1820 nits respectively. Such effects will certainly cause more than one person to squint, while simultaneously feeling the extraordinary dynamism of the scene itself. You can truly feel as if you are inside the film. The situation changes dramatically when small or minor elements with high luminance surrounded by black appear on the screen. The TCL C855, in order to avoid the halo effect, significantly reduces brightness to a level of even 240 nits, which is a disappointing result, causing the film to not appear as if it was recorded in HDR. The HDR effect in the TCL C855 makes watching dynamic scenes more engaging, allowing the viewer to feel as though they are part of the action. Even with smaller elements of high luminance, the television manages to maintain details without excessive dimming. Moreover, the TCL C855 test shows that the brightness of the image is adjusted for scenes with a large amount of detail, which enhances viewing comfort.

If there is one category in which the Haier M95E absolutely shines, it is the HDR effect, driven by the raw power of the backlighting. This television cannot be denied the fact that it is a truly bright device. In both most film scenes and during our synthetic measurements, the panel easily achieved, and often even exceeded, the threshold of 1200-1500 nits. This has a direct impact on the viewing experience – the image has a punch and genuinely allows one to feel the magic of materials recorded in this format. However, one must be aware of a certain compromise. When exceptionally demanding scenes appear on the screen, full of small but intense points of light, the M95E does not lose its resonance or dim, but pays a different price for it. A very strong and noticeably distracting halo effect is generated around these bright elements. It is clear here that the algorithms controlling the dimming have been programmed to prioritise brightness and the visibility of the smallest details, even if this comes at the expense of pristine blacks. We are not entirely convinced that this is the healthiest approach; nonetheless, it must be acknowledged that the overall capabilities of the M95E in this regard are indeed significant. A huge advantage is the fact that we are dealing with a Mini LED QLED type construction. The use of a layer of quantum dots brings measurable benefits in the form of wide coverage of the colour palette, which in our tests reached nearly 96% of the DCI-P3 space. This guarantees that the television has full predispositions for displaying vibrant and properly saturated colours.

The best factory mode for the TCL C855 is "Film," and it is on this mode that we conducted all our tests. Like any mode predefined by the manufacturer, it had its drawbacks that are worth correcting to achieve an image as close as possible to what the film producer intended. We will examine the colour characteristics in both SDR and HDR materials. Looking at the first, we see a noticeable dominance of green in the white balance, which, as you might imagine, resulted in an unpleasant greenish tint across the entire image. Observing the very important gamma chart, which is responsible for the image's contrast, we see a significant deviation from the reference line marked at 2.4. From the left, we can observe a strong spike in the measured value, which at this point caused the image to be overly contrasted, merging details into a dark blob. This situation persisted for quite some time, up to 20% of the chart's value, before then dipping below the reference. This, in turn, meant a brightening of the image and a significant drop in contrast. The factory mode performed slightly better in HDR materials, as the white balance looked quite good, except for the second half, where green once again took precedence. Looking at the EOTF curve, which, unlike gamma, shows the rate of brightness increase, we see primarily two errors: the darkest scenes were too dark, and the brightest ones were overexposed. This was something we could also observe in the scene from the film "Pan" in the paragraph checking the TV's HDR.

Each television is primarily evaluated based on its default cinema mode – in this case, "Movie" – which theoretically should be the "best" and most faithful upon being taken out of the box. Unfortunately, in the case of the Haier M95E, the word "best" is certainly not synonymous with the word "good." Already during SDR viewing, the picture revealed evident problems: white balance skewed too much to red, and excessive, unnatural colour saturation led to visible colour deviations. What’s worse, the M95E also struggles with brightness management (gamma curve), excessively darkening the entire scene. Such behaviour is hard to commend, as it directly leads to details merging into shadows that are irrevocably lost in a black blob.

However, the real disaster occurred after switching to HDR material, while still remaining in "Movie" mode. It’s hard for us to guess who came up with such a fantastic idea – or perhaps it was simply a complete oversight of this stage by Haier's engineers – but instead of cinematic fidelity, the picture began to resemble a garish "Dynamic" mode. The white balance exposed immense problems with the blue colour, which in turn resulted in unnatural sharpening and artificial over-saturation of the entire scene. As if that weren’t enough, the EOTF curve characteristics mercilessly revealed that the television also has fundamental issues with local dimming management in this setting. We have not calibrated many Haier models in our career, but we already know for sure that the M95E definitely needs such calibration.

TCL, like the vast majority of manufacturers, provides advanced calibration tools in its televisions. Here we find 2- and 20-point adjustments for greyscale as well as an advanced colour management system. The results, as you can see, are very good, and in SDR materials we have significantly approached the reference image. We eliminated both the green tint and the gamma issue, although there is still a slight "kink" at the very beginning. The performance with HDR materials was somewhat poorer, as the TCL C855 did not allow us to model them adequately. We were only able to slightly adjust the EOTF curve and significantly improve the colours themselves.

The calibration process left us with extremely mixed feelings. On the one hand, we noted considerable success in the area of colour accuracy. By using the available options in the menu, we managed to tame the white balance and bring it down to an acceptable level. As a result, SDR content finally freed itself from the irritating red dominance, and the HDR image no longer resembled a vibrant, shop display mode. We also succeeded in clearly adjusting the entire colour palette and its saturation – perhaps not perfectly, but as much as the software allowed, and the difference was visible to the naked eye.

And unfortunately, this is where our list of improvements essentially ends, as the M95E simply did not allow for more. As we indicated earlier, most settings related to image brightness do not respond to our commands at all. This means that we were unable to grasp its fundamental characteristics in any way – neither the gamma curve nor the EOTF. In practice, the television in SDR content still tends to darken details, as confirmed by the elevated gamma, merging details in the shadows. Meanwhile, the EOTF curve in HDR mode still ruthlessly exposes all the aforementioned problems with chaotic local dimming management. And although the calibration process itself yielded a lot, removing most of the colour issues, in the end, we had to capitulate.

Nevertheless, an important aspect in assessing image quality is tonal transitions. To obtain a clear image free from posterisation effects, the television must demonstrate very good algorithms for smoothing out colour gradations. We must admit that the one used in TCL C855, named "Gradual Smoothing," is among the best we have had the opportunity to test. Practically every scene performs very well here and there is nothing to criticise. The best example of this is the scene from "The Green Knight," which is the most demanding due to the vast amount of fine and subtle transitions in the mist. The C855 effectively smooths out everything contained in the scene and allows the full suspense to be felt. The only moment where a slight posterisation can be observed is in a shot from the film "The Green Knight," where the reds in the upper left section of the screen stand out from each other.

We now move on to the category that has turned out to be one of the strongest points of the tested model. The fluidity of tonal transitions, or the ability to smoothly blend closely related shades, is at a very high level here. The Haier M95E excels at reproducing gradients, even in the most demanding dark scenes, where many televisions can already show unsightly banding (posterization). Although we did manage to notice minimal shortcomings in very bright parts of the image, these are errors so minor that they do not spoil the overall excellent impression. In this particular competition, the M95E deserves one of the highest ratings on our portal.

Once again, we will take a look at the function of smoothing tonal transitions, but this time also at image scaling. The latter is particularly important when watching lower-quality materials, such as certain television programmes or older films. We will focus on the function responsible for tonal transitions. Interestingly, just like in the scenes of the previous test, it performed excellently and smoothed out practically all the inconsistencies; however, here it had problems. Using the menu responsible for this function, we found that no setting - even the strongest - was of any help.

Image scaling in TCL C855 is described as one of the best we have had the opportunity to test so far. The image is sharp, but in a way that could be described as natural for our eyes. Even the small, fine branches do not have jagged edges, and there is no white halo around figures, which is characteristic of inferior scaling systems.

Well, what happens to those colour connections when a lower quality material full of compression artifacts comes on screen? Unfortunately, we have some bad news for you. Although the menu contains an option responsible for smoothing tonal transitions in older content, we definitely DO NOT RECOMMEND using it. Its activation causes an avalanche of additional, hideous artifacts and noticeably blurs the entire image, and what's funniest – it often doesn't even remove those unwanted "jaggies" it was supposed to fight against. This function might as well not exist at all.

We can write many more positive remarks about the general upscaling process, which raises lower resolutions to the native 4K matrix. The image after upscaling looks really decent – it is neither overly jagged nor artificially smoothed. In this particular matter, the M95E simply performs well.

The maximum refresh rate we can set on the TCL C855 is 144 Hz. Naturally, this is only possible by connecting the TCL C855 television to a very powerful PC. Otherwise, we will be operating at a maximum refresh rate of 120 Hz, which is recommended if we primarily want to watch sports or content with a lot of motion dynamics. For those requiring high image fluidity, the manufacturer has implemented a multi-stage motion smoother. This has been divided into two separate sliders regulating the sharpness of moving images (Motion Blur Reduction) and flicker (Flicker Reduction). Both sliders can be set in the range from 0 to 10, with each increment affecting the level of smoothing, so everyone can find their sweet spot. We present a setting that allows for slight smoothing without the soap opera effect.

The panel of the TCL C855 features a very good response time. This is particularly important as VA panels often have issues with so-called ghosting, which is the effect where a black halo can be seen behind a fast-moving object.

In terms of motion fluidity and blur, our feelings are quite mixed, as the M95E is a paradox of a television. Let's start with absolute admiration: at the heart of the device is a 144Hz panel, but what truly impresses is its performance with 120Hz content, which is crucial for sports and console gaming. We must state with full responsibility that Haier has equipped this television with one of the best VA panels currently available on the market regarding the minimisation of blur. It is rare to encounter an LCD panel that offers such clean, sharp, and ghosting-free motion. In this respect, the M95E is simply phenomenal.

And that is precisely why the unpleasant surprise that awaits us on the software side is so painful. It turns out that this fantastic hardware potential is completely underutilised, as the television practically offers no effective options for improving fluidity. The motion smoothing systems that should assist with lower frame-rate content can indeed be found in the Menu, but they essentially do not respond to our settings. The conclusion is brutally simple: if you intend to watch high-fluidity material, you must be sure that the source is broadcasting it at native 120. In every other case, you must accept a rather raw, stuttering image, as the M95E will do nothing to smooth it out.

The TCL C855 television is equipped with full HDMI 2.1 connectors with a full bandwidth of 48 Gb/s. During our tests, we confirmed the seamless operation of all functions that are part of this standard. As can be seen, all checkboxes light up green, which will certainly be appreciated by gamers, both console and those using the television as a monitor for their computer. Additionally, the TCL C855 supports both AMD FreeSync and NVIDIA's G-Sync, which can be easily activated in the graphics card settings. Those with a very powerful setup can send a 144 Hz signal to the C855, which this television handles effortlessly. It is also worth mentioning the implementation of the HGIG mode, which, however, due to the flaw of the “Game” mode, is overly brightened, making it difficult to configure properly on screen. Fortunately, the television performs excellently with the Dolby Vision format.

The TCL C855 is one of the first manufacturers to equip its televisions with a special GameBar, which allows for extensive setting changes on the fly, without the need to exit the game. It features functions such as an additional crosshair grid, black level correction, and settings for people with disabilities. In the picture, we can see the next generation of this solution.

In summary, the TCL C855 television will be an ideal solution for those seeking a screen for all sorts of electronic gaming. Thanks to all the features supporting such entertainment, it is incredibly engaging. It is also important to highlight the very low input lag, regardless of the selected settings, including with the HDR Dolby Vision format.

When it comes to features for gamers, the Haier M95E presents some very strong arguments. First of all, it is fully ready for the new generation of consoles and powerful PCs. It is equipped with two full-fledged HDMI 2.1 ports, which seamlessly handle 4K signals at 120Hz, and even allow for gameplay at 144Hz. This is the foundation that guarantees us the full use of the potential of our gear. Moreover, the key technologies work flawlessly here. The television flawlessly detects the console and automatically switches to low latency mode (ALLM), so we don’t have to fiddle with the settings. The frame synchronization (VRR) works just as efficiently, eliminating annoying screen tearing when game fluidity slightly drops. Considering the incredibly low motion blur of the panel, which we have already mentioned, the M95E creates a really comfortable and responsive gaming environment. Of course, this is not a perfect package. A dedicated "Game Bar," which is a handy menu for gamers, would be useful, but this is essentially just a nice addition. A more serious failing is the lack of support for the HGiG standard, which complicates the perfect HDR configuration on the console and may lead to overexposures. Despite these shortcomings, the basic "gaming" set that the M95E offers is really solid and fully functional.

The delay times of the TCL C855 are remarkably low in every scenario. Even the most avid gamers will surely appreciate the very low input lag of just 7 ms at demanding 4K 120 Hz settings with HDR. Furthermore, the delays at these same settings, but with Dolby Vision HDR enabled, remain at the same level, which is not so obvious in the case of competing models. Consequently, the TCL C855 deserves the highest rating and recommendation.

The key parameter for every gamer, often more important than colours or contrast, is responsiveness. In this category, the Haier M95E pulls no punches. The input lag we measured for the 120Hz signal was below 10 milliseconds. This places it among the absolute market leaders, ranking this model on par with dedicated gaming monitors. In practice, this means an instant response to every movement of the controller, keyboard, or mouse.

TCL C855 when connected to a computer as a monitor performs very well. This is due to the very low latency between the mouse, eye, and screen, as well as excellent font clarity, which results from the correct implementation of chroma 4:4:4 at all resolutions, including 4K@144Hz. The subpixel layout is BGR, which does not negatively impact usage in Windows. However, the situation may change when using macOS or other software that cannot adapt fonts to this subpixel layout. Additionally, the television has minor issues with displaying fonts on a black background, which is why we deducted some points.

As a PC gaming monitor, the M95E performs really well. It has full support for 144Hz, there is VRR, and consequently, it also works with G-Sync. In this regard – excellent. Perhaps that is why our "average" rating in this category surprises you. The reason is simple: while it excels at gaming, its performance for regular text work is not as good. At 120Hz or 144Hz settings, the TV's ability to display text is, frankly, poor. The text is blurry, and the coloured letters are smeared due to a lack of full Chroma 4:4:4 support. Interestingly, there is a solution – simply switch the computer to 60Hz mode and everything returns to normal, with the fonts becoming sharp. The only problem is that it forces us to constantly juggle settings every time we want to stop gaming and do a bit of work.

A widely known drawback of VA matrixes without an angular coating is their poor performance in terms of viewing angles. The same is true for TCL C855, where even a slight shift off-axis leads to significant image washout and colour degradation.

The issue of viewing angles is not surprising here – they are simply poor. The Haier M95E uses a VA type panel, so as you move away from the screen's axis, the image quickly loses colour saturation, and the contrast appears noticeably pale. However, this is a typical and fully expected characteristic of this technology, so it's hard to regard it as a significant disadvantage – this type of panel is just like that.

The glossy finish of the panel in TCL C855 did not allow for the highest rating in terms of the television's performance during daytime viewing, although it is precisely because of this that the blacks during the day are very good. Thanks to the high brightness in SDR content, the actress's face stands out strongly against reflections. A downside of the panel, however, is that light falling directly on the television "spills" further rather than being contained in one place. Generally speaking, if sun rays do not hit the panel, TCL C855 will be a very good choice for brightly lit rooms.

If you are looking for a television for a bright living room, the Haier M95E is one of the stronger contenders. Its performance in daytime conditions is mainly thanks to its very high brightness. In SDR mode, the panel achieves an average of over 1000 nits, which is a result that allows it to easily "break through" the light entering the room, even in very challenging conditions. And although the M95E does not have some revolutionary, super-matte anti-reflective coating, its raw backlight power is more than sufficient to perform excellently as a screen for daytime viewing.

TCL C855 operates on the Google TV system, which is a significant advantage compared to televisions equipped with proprietary systems from manufacturers, where installing applications from a USB drive may be difficult or often downright impossible. Thanks to Google TV, we have the ability to install practically any application, both from the official store and directly from internet repositories via APK files.

This system also offers many conveniences in terms of control. We can connect a keyboard with a touchpad, which greatly facilitates inputting queries. Additionally, thanks to integration with Google, we can use voice control functions with the remote, which works very well, although there are occasional minor issues with the translation of functions and options. It is worth adding that Google TV regularly receives updates that improve functionality and introduce new options. We can also confirm that according to reports from users of older models, the software can have its bad days, and sometimes it experiences a "bad day".

In summary: Google TV is currently one of the most popular systems on the market. Thanks to an efficient CPU, it operates very smoothly, does not freeze, and does not have issues with lagging for a significant part of its usage. This is definitely the best option for those who want to make the most of the capabilities of the TCL C855 television and value the openness of the system.

Classic Features of the M95E

When it comes to the classic features of the television, the M95E is, to put it mildly, disappointing. The only real plus in this category is that we at least get a remote control included, although this too has a rather awkward shape and is not among the most comfortable to use. The real trouble began when we tried to search for terrestrial TV channels – the receiver stubbornly refused to connect to any antenna throughout the testing period. To be sure, we checked the same setup on another television, where everything worked perfectly, which rules out any fault on our part. Overall, apart from the fact that it has Bluetooth and a physical mini-jack headphone output, it's hard to praise the M95E for much here.

Operating System: Google TV

Alright, you might be wondering, what about the Smart features? After all, Google TV is a system that offers remarkable capabilities. That’s true, generally speaking. And indeed, the M95E boasts the same vast library of applications and access to a voice assistant as any other manufacturer. However, this is where the advantages of this system in the tested model come to an end. On our unit, the software simply operated clumsily. We encountered frustrating bugs, and the entire interface regularly experienced slight lags at the most inopportune moments, which effectively discouraged us from using it.

The default media player on the TCL C855 performs very well with practically all the content we have prepared for it. Virtually every video format is supported. However, a notable deficiency may be the lack of a feature to change the font colour. There are hardly any issues with photos and their maximum resolution. It is worth noting negatively the absence of support for Apple's HEIC and SVG files. On the other hand, audio files can be played without any problems, and we do not believe that a large portion of you uses AIFF or DSD64. However, an undeniable advantage of the C855 and its operating system is that we can download another player from the app store at any time, which will play everything.

In such an unpolished and clunky system, we did not expect any positive surprises. However, the built-in USB file player turned out to be a real gem. To our surprise, the application worked smoothly and handled the playback of all the most important formats we threw at it flawlessly. It is one of the few elements of the M95E software that seems to work exactly as it should.

When evaluating the sound on the TCL C855, we pay attention to several key aspects, such as whether the tones are clearly audible and do not clash with one another, as well as whether none of them dominates the others. In the case of the TCL C855, the sound is positively presented – it is balanced and does not evoke any negative feelings. Generally, the sound is simply good.

For those with a home cinema system, the TCL C855 offers a wide range of audio codecs, including the two most important: DTS-HD Master Audio and Dolby Atmos. This ensures high audio quality that will satisfy users seeking better audio experiences.

After all this enumeration of shortcomings and wasted potential, we move on to a category that is like a breath of fresh air. The sound on the Haier M95E is simply phenomenal. We can confidently state that it is one of the best-sounding televisions to have graced our editorial office this year. The integrated soundbar, proudly positioned at the front, plays really clearly and evenly, serving us distinct dialogues and selective high tones. The real magic also comes from the back of the casing – that’s where two additional subwoofers are located, providing a surprisingly strong and enjoyable bass experience. Of course, we will be realists. We are still talking about the capabilities of the speakers built into the television, and there can be no comparison with a decent external audio system. Nevertheless, as far as integrated solutions go, the M95E sounds really very good and leaves most of the competition far behind.
